powered by simpleCommunicator - 2.0.61     © 2026 Programmizd 02
Целевая тема:
Создать новую тему:
Автор:
Закрыть
Цитировать
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Как работать с БД которая постоянно падает?
5 сообщений из 5, страница 1 из 1
Как работать с БД которая постоянно падает?
    #39093657
Фотография panch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
На перл dbi (другие средства тоже рассматриваются)
обращаюсь к постгрессу и пытаюсь выяснить сколько строк возвращает выборка
Если нуль ( есть не например незакрытых задач в списке задач) то производятся действия
Но ужас!!! Бд не стабильна и постоянно падает ( раз в три месяца точно )

Как отличить отсуcтвие записей в выборке от падение БД в процессе выполнения запроса?
...
Рейтинг: 0 / 0
Как работать с БД которая постоянно падает?
    #39093764
tadmin
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
panch,
Наймите специалиста, который настроит postgresql на стабильной системе.
Возможно, он расскажет про OOM killer.
...
Рейтинг: 0 / 0
Как работать с БД которая постоянно падает?
    #39093817
Фотография panch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
tadminpanch,
Наймите специалиста, который настроит postgresql на стабильной системе.
Возможно, он расскажет про OOM killer.


На стабильной системе кто угодно сможет работать

Это не интересно
...
Рейтинг: 0 / 0
Как работать с БД которая постоянно падает?
    #39094679
kira ivanov
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
panchНа перл dbi (другие средства тоже рассматриваются)

Как отличить отсуcтвие записей в выборке от падение БД в процессе выполнения запроса?

а как-то так не пробовали :
Код: php
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
my $dbh = DBI->connect( 'dbi:Pg:dbname=.....', '....', '.....', {
	ShowErrorStatement => 1,
	HandleError        => \&dbi_error_handler,
	} );

sub dbi_error_handler {
	my( $message, $handle, $first_value ) = @_;
	print "ERROR: $message\n";
	return 1;
	}
...
Рейтинг: 0 / 0
Как работать с БД которая постоянно падает?
    #39095668
Фотография panch
Скрыть профиль Поместить в игнор-лист Сообщения автора в теме
Участник
kira ivanovpanchНа перл dbi (другие средства тоже рассматриваются)

Как отличить отсуcтвие записей в выборке от падение БД в процессе выполнения запроса?

а как-то так не пробовали :
Код: php
1.
2.
3.
4.
5.
6.
7.
8.
9.
10.
my $dbh = DBI->connect( 'dbi:Pg:dbname=.....', '....', '.....', {
	ShowErrorStatement => 1,
	HandleError        => \&dbi_error_handler,
	} );

sub dbi_error_handler {
	my( $message, $handle, $first_value ) = @_;
	print "ERROR: $message\n";
	return 1;
	}



Именно так не пробовали
Будем экспериментировать
...
Рейтинг: 0 / 0
5 сообщений из 5, страница 1 из 1
Форумы / PostgreSQL [игнор отключен] [закрыт для гостей] / Как работать с БД которая постоянно падает?
Найденые пользователи ...
Разблокировать пользователей ...
Читали форум (0):
Пользователи онлайн (0):
x
x
Закрыть


Просмотр
0 / 0
Close
Debug Console [Select Text]